The History
— How it all began
Hunting Courses Australia was born out of a need for practical, no-nonsense education for Australian hunters. We saw too many newcomers struggling to find reliable, Australian-specific guidance on ethical and effective hunting. With that in mind, we created a course that cuts through the noise—offering real-world skills, local knowledge, and a focus on responsible hunting practices. Whether you’re just starting out or looking to refine your skills, this course is designed to make you a more capable and confident hunter in the Australian bush.

Lead educator
— Chris Waters, 'The Huntsman'
Chris Waters is an Australian hunter, outdoor enthusiast, and the driving force behind The Huntsman, Australia’s premier hunting TV show. Known for his passion for ethical hunting practices, wildlife management, and sustainable harvesting of wild game, Chris brings a wealth of knowledge to the hunting community.

Course Contributors
We believe that a balanced understand of hunting in Australia will come from a range of educators, each with different insights derived from different experiences and history. This is why our education material contains additional “pro tips” from some of Australia’s most trusted hunters. You can learn more about our Course Contributors below.

Bradley Johnson
Brad Johnson is an international trophy hunter and Australian guide, as well as being the owner and operator of HavaGo, Queensland's premier hunting safari location.

Peter Christian
Having shot his first deer at just 13, Peter has spent a lifetime immersed in the outdoors, balancing a long career in the forestry and guided hunt industry with his passion for hunting and fishing.

Nabil Teffaha
Nabil is the owner and operator of 'Happy Hunting Adventures' offering guided hunts accorss Australia, and most notably the world famous 'WaterValley' in South Australia.

Alexander Sehring
Alexander Sehring, the driving force behind The Wildfoodmeister, is a seasoned outdoorsman with a deep passion for hunting, gathering, foraging & educating new hunters.

Peter Spry
A gifted educator and operator of Hunt Right, a Victorian hunting education operation Peter's strong focus on hunter education has enabled him to develop a wealth of hunting knowledge.

Brent Ibrom
Brent Ibrom is a qualified trade butcher, experienced teacher, passionate advocate for wild food sustainability and the owner of both Carnivore Collective and My Slice of Life.
